AN 18TH CENTURY SPANISH COLONIAL/SOUTH AMERICAN SILVER-GILT CHALICE,
UNMARKED,
The bowl with flared lip, on knopped cylindrical stem descending to a stepped circular foot, 7½ in. high (19 cm.) 14 oz.

Further details
For a chalice of similar form, described as "Northern Provincial, Colonial period" in the Museum of New Mexico collection, see p.136, fig. 58, "Spanish Colonial Silver" - Leona Davis Boylan - Museum of New Mexico Press, 1974.
